dc.description.abstractThe power electronics interface plays a vital role in controlling the amount and quality of power components that are injected into the grid. Thus, a well-designed current control strategy is essential which governs the performance of the grid-connected PV (GCPV) system under normal or fault conditions. The selection of appropriate control strategies also helps in fulfilling various control objectives. This paper evaluates the performance of various current control techniques of GCPV systems, when subjected to sudden variation in irradiance under unbalanced grid faults. The simulation results helped in comparing the peak current amplitude in faulty phase of these four conventional strategies. Finally, the THD of these control strategies are compared to determine their overall performance.en_GB
